The good: The park is huge. You have two yellows, two greens, blues, and blacks. Yellow being the into then difficulty goes up from there (even though I didn't notice much difference between yellow and green). Our kids are 8 and 10yrs old they had no problem with either course. Have to be older than 11 to go to the blues and blacks. We could see those courses and I am certain our kids wouldn't of had any problem but it is what it is. Make sure to check the age chart before buying your over $50/person tickets! Despite not seeing half the course we still had fun and it was a full 3yrs to complete both yellows and greens. The not so good: SAFETY. We were barely instructed on how to put on our harnesses. They're not hard to figure out and I'm familiar with harnesses anyway through my company. So I helped my wife and kids with theirs while the staff was doing whatever. The troubling observation is that after our harnesses were on she asked us "you good?" NEVER physically checked to make sure they were on properly. Very disappointed in that since they're the only means of preventing injury or death if you fall.
